Silicon Carbide Seat Market Trends, Analysis, and Forecast
The Breakdown
The global silicon carbide (SiC) seat market is entering a period of transformative growth, propelled by intensified demand from sectors where operational resilience, safety, and regulatory compliance are non-negotiable. With market value forecast to jump from $3.47 billion in 2025 to $14.53 billion by 2034 at a CAGR of 22.7%, SiC seats are proving indispensable in oil and gas, chemical processing, water treatment, and increasingly, power generation. As the need for leak-proof, maintenance-minimizing solutions heightens, advanced ceramic engineering and tailored material innovations are setting a new benchmark for reliability and lifecycle value across the industrial landscape.
Analyst View
Demand for silicon carbide seats is tightly linked to market segments where failure is not an option and the cost of downtime is measured in millions. As industries scale their fluid handling infrastructure—while simultaneously facing stricter environmental mandates and heightened risk controls—the operational bar for sealing performance is rising. Customers increasingly expect not just longer product life, but also reduced total cost of ownership, driving a premium on high-performance SiC components.
Competitively, a handful of established suppliers dominate, leveraging expertise in advanced ceramic engineering, precise machining, and tailored solutions. However, hurdles remain: the market faces persistent challenges around production cost, process complexity, and the limited pool of suppliers capable of delivering at scale and to end-user specification.
Buyers in North America and Europe continue to control a significant share of value due to established process sectors and stricter compliance regimes, but the most dynamic momentum is coming from accelerated industrialization in Asia-Pacific. Local channel expertise and value chain alignment remain critical for capturing this upswing, while enhanced digital manufacturing and OEM partnerships are quickly becoming differentiators for growth-oriented players.
